Conservative: China Bloc’s ‘Wedge’ Drive

“Moscow is expanding its violation of Western sovereignty in new and volatile ways,” warns Commentary’s Seth Mandel, whereas Chinese spy ware was simply present in “spy drones used by Britain’s elite special forces,” certainly not “the only case in which Chinese parts are sending data back home.” But “testing the West’s defenses this way is typical behavior from the wider China-led bloc.” Many of Hamas’ rocket assaults earlier than Oct. 7 “were meant to test Israel’s missile defense but also to see how the IDF responded,” and “the propaganda campaigns that fuel anti-Western activism are a key part of this” total-spectrum warfare, which is “intended to isolate members of the alliance of democracies to prevent them from sharing military knowhow and intelligence.” The US should be “clear-eyed” about these “seeking to drive a wedge between us and our allies.”

From the left: DNC Out To Void Your Vote

This month, the Democratic National Committee means to “ban state parties from using ranked choice voting to select delegates in the 2028 presidential primary cycle,” fumes Cynthia Richie Terrell at RealClear Politics. This reform provides “a second chance to voters whose candidate finishes below the 15% threshold that the party establishes to earn delegates.” Where utilized in 2020, it ensured that “voters ended up with their vote counting toward a candidate earning delegates.” Polling by Terrell’s group RepresentWomen discovered 78% of voters favor having the “flexibility to support their preferred candidate” a lot more than letting events “control who’s on the ballot.” Ranked alternative additionally rewards “the candidate who can help unify the party,” no long forcing “voters into limited choices they didn’t ask for.”

Wildfire watch: The World Is Burning Less

Headlines about wildfires in Canada miss “the most remarkable fact” concerning the fires: This yr, each continent is “burning less than usual,” stories Bjorn Lomborg in The Wall Street Journal, with North and South America each at a “record-low burn” since 2012. Smoke deaths, the “deadliest aspect of fires,” are additionally down. Most media protection “cherry-picks” smaller areas experiencing tons of fires, ignoring the broader image, “positive news in fire statistics” that ought to “give pause to climate alarmists.” Yet climate isn’t the “main determiner” for wildfires and “decarbonization” will not be the answer. The actual reply is “adaptation,” significantly “prescribed burning — deliberate, controlled fires that clear out the deadwood and undergrowth that turn ordinary fires into monsters,” a apply that “Canada has all but abandoned.”

Education beat: Head Start Is a Failure

“Head Start does not ‘work,’ ” roars Heather Mac Donald at City Journal. “The most significant research ever done on Head Start” revealed “that any early gains in school readiness among enrollees had faded by the end of first grade and were absent by third grade” — and all efforts “to discredit this ‘fadeout’ effect have failed.” That prompted makes an attempt to show it had “non-cognitive benefits, such as alleged small improvements in high school and college completion rates, workforce participation, and wages,” however “later studies dispute even those findings.” These packages, and add-ons like Mayor Mamdani’s $9 billion free-child-care program, actually succeed “only for the interest groups that get paid regardless of whether their work accomplishes anything.”
